Marge Bot pushed to branch wip/marge_bot_batch_merge_job at Glasgow Haskell Compiler / GHC Commits: 4f2a21f7 by Andreas Klebinger at 2026-08-02T22:46:46-04:00 Apply oneShot Monad trick to STG LintM - - - - - 21e4b89d by Andreas Klebinger at 2026-08-02T22:46:46-04:00 stgLint: Use a single reader env for read only arguments. - - - - - d415f38a by Alan Zimmerman at 2026-08-02T22:47:27-04:00 EPA: Remove LocatedP from CType The next step of removing use of LocatedP by moving the AnnPragma for CType into its TTG extension point instead. - - - - - f663faf7 by Ben Gamari at 2026-08-03T14:03:56-04:00 base: Don't drop exception context in SomeException(toException) For reasons that are lost to time, the implementation of [CLC #200] that was merged inappropriately dropped `ExceptionContext` in the `toException` implementation given to `SomeException`. Fix this infelicity. [CLC #200]: https://github.com/haskell/core-libraries-committee/issues/200 - - - - - 19732024 by Simon Jakobi at 2026-08-03T14:03:58-04:00 testsuite: Expect length001 failure in nonmoving_thr_sanity length001 relies on an optimization rule to avoid excessive stack use. The nonmoving_thr_sanity way does not enable optimization, so classify its stack overflow as an expected failure, as is already done for the other unoptimized nonmoving ways. Assisted-by: gpt-5.6-sol via Codex CLI - - - - - 8eec1aa9 by Simon Jakobi at 2026-08-03T14:03:58-04:00 testsuite: Omit T22859 in nonmoving threaded ways T22859 checks allocation-limit handlers with output that depends on precise allocation behaviour. The nonmoving threaded ways change where these limits are reached, just as the already-omitted LLVM ways do. Omit these ways instead of treating their incidental output differences as test failures. Assisted-by: gpt-5.6-sol via Codex CLI - - - - - 2c6d8d0e by Simon Jakobi at 2026-08-03T14:03:58-04:00 testsuite: Make listThreads1 insensitive to the RTS's own threads listThreads1 expected `listThreads` to return exactly [ThreadId 1]. That holds only under a non-threaded RTS. Under a threaded RTS however there are more threads present, so we change the test to simply check that `myThreadId` is present in the list.
